开源虚拟化技术如Xen, KVM, QEMU等,提供高效、灵活的服务器虚拟化解决方案,降低成本,提高资源利用率和系统稳定性。
开源虚拟化技术——构建高效服务器架构
引言
在现代数据中心,虚拟化技术已成为提高效率、降低成本的关键技术之一,通过虚拟化,可以在同一物理硬件上运行多个虚拟机(VM),每个虚拟机都像一台独立的服务器一样运作,开源虚拟化技术使得组织可以在不依赖商业解决方案的情况下实现这一目标,从而节省成本并增加灵活性。
主要开源虚拟化解决方案
Xen
- 描述:Xen是一个半虚拟化平台,提供了高性能的虚拟化服务,支持运行多个具有完全功能的操作系统。
- 特点:
- 支持广泛的操作系统
- 半虚拟化提供更好的性能
- 成熟的社区和广泛的用户基础
KVM
- 描述:KVM(Kernel-based Virtual Machine)是一种全虚拟化解决方案,它使用Linux内核来创建和管理虚拟机。
- 特点:
- 整合于Linux内核中,易于管理
- 支持全虚拟化,无需修改客户机操作系统
- 通常与QEMU结合使用来提供设备模拟
QEMU
- 描述:QEMU是一个纯软件实现的通用模拟器和虚拟机,它可以执行各种架构的硬件。
- 特点:
- 支持多种硬件架构模拟
- 可作为KVM的加速器
- 提供完整的设备模拟功能
部署高效服务器架构
选择合适的虚拟化平台
- 根据需求选择Xen、KVM或QEMU等
- 考虑性能、兼容性和管理复杂性
优化资源分配
- 动态调整资源分配以匹配负载变化
- 使用存储和网络的高级特性来提高性能
高可用性和备份
- 配置冗余系统避免单点故障
- 定期备份虚拟机和关键数据
相关问题与解答
Q1: 什么是半虚拟化和全虚拟化?它们有何区别?
A1: 半虚拟化需要修改客户机操作系统以实现对资源的共享和通信,而全虚拟化则不需要任何修改,因为它通过硬件辅助来模拟硬件环境,半虚拟化通常提供更好的性能,但全虚拟化更易于部署和管理。
Q2: 如果我的服务器架构已经很高效,为什么还要考虑虚拟化?
A2: 即使现有服务器架构高效,虚拟化仍然可以提供更多优势,如硬件资源的更好利用率、更高的灵活性和可扩展性以及业务连续性的改进,它还可以简化备份和灾难恢复计划,并提供一个更加安全的环境用于测试和开发。
网站题目:开源虚拟化技术——构建高效服务器架构(开源服务器虚拟化)
链接地址:http://www.shufengxianlan.com/qtweb/news10/368260.html
网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联